Best Concealed Carry Classes in Minnesota – 2023 Reviews

The ‘Bread and Butter’ state of the US, or ‘The Land of 10,000 Lakes’. Minnesota is a state with very balanced gun laws. Both for open and concealed carry. Here we will learn more about such laws and the process of obtaining a Permit to Carry a Pistol (PCP) license. We’ll also review the training classes necessary for the application. 

Minnesota Concealed Carry Laws

Minnesota allows open carry of firearms only with a legal Minnesota permit to carry, or with any other honored state’s legal license. 

Talking about concealed carry, MN is a ‘shall issue’ state. Although there is a legal ‘duty to retreat,’ the state also recognizes some principles of the ‘Castle Doctrine.’ Hence use of deadly force is authorized in some situations. 

A concealed carry license is called the Minnesota Permit to Carry a Pistol (PCP). An applicant for the permit must be at least 21 years old and be lawfully eligible to apply. Residents can apply to their local sheriff only. In comparison, non-residents are free to apply to any sheriff’s office in the state. 

A permit is valid for 5 years from the date of issue. The application fees cannot exceed $100 for initial applications and $85 for renewals. Expired permits have a grace period of 30 days. The application processing time is 30 days max. 

The state honors permit from 15 states and has reciprocity with 30 states. You are required to inform a peace officer about you concealed carrying a weapon when asked. 

Applying for a permit requires the applicant to complete a firearms training course developed according to state requirements, which shall also include a live-fire qualification. The course has to be retaken for renewal. 

List of the Best Minnesota Concealed Carry Classes

Check out the best concealed carry classes available in the state. All these classes are conducted by state-approved instructors and highly rated by participants. 

1. Minnesota Permit to Carry Classes

Contact Info

  • Address: 22 4th Street NW, Osseo, MN 55369
  • Phone: 763-269-6914
  • Length of class: 4 hours

Our Review of the Program

Located in downtown Osseo-Maple Grove, the Osseo Gun Club & Proshop is a well-equipped shop plus training facility. It is a full-fledged gun facility with a fantastic classroom with ample space for proper seating. 

Their MN permit class is now a multi-state carry course where training for an FL license can be received at a small additional fee. They have an amazing training setup with very knowledgeable instructors. With some of them having a background in military and law enforcement. 

The course fee is all-inclusive of training, weapon, ammo, and gear. Plus, the price is quite fantastic and definitely won’t shoot holes through your wallet. 

The live firing session is held away from the classroom in the facility. The state-of-the-art facility has safe, private-bays to help each participant focus on their shooting. There’ll be no hot brass flying towards your face. 

They even have a firing simulator that can be used for a more economical and fun shooting experience. The institute holds other advanced concealed carry classes and specialty classes for further training. 

There’s a women-only class also available for ladies who want a more comfortable and gender-personalized training environment. 

2. Minnesota Firearms Training 

Contact Info

  • Address: 2520 N Ferry St. Anoka, MN 55305
  • Phone: 612-644-8864
  • Length of class: 3-4 hours

Our Review of the Program

Minnesota firearms training is the best concealed carry training academy in Anoka. It is a shop plus training facility with a massive collection of products to choose from. 

The instructors are very knowledgeable and kind. So is the other staff. The institute is currently offering an online course that can be completed from the comfort of your home. Plus, you can schedule your live firing session anytime in the coming 12 months after the completion of your course. 

The online study material is very comprehensive and interactive. A real instructor will conduct the class, not some slide presentation. The course fee is inclusive of range fees. However, you still have to bring your own gun, ammo, and gear. Rentals can be opted for during the online checkout. However, it’s better if you bring your own material as the rentals aren’t very reasonable. There’s also an option to avail gift certificates if you have more than one participant with you. 

The classes are very informative, engaging, and complete. That’s probably why this is the most popular concealed carry class in the area. The option for online training is very convenient, especially during recent times. 

3. Minnesota Gun Class 

Contact Info

  • Address: Multiple locations across the state
  • Phone: 888-621-5136
  • Length of class: 4 hours

Our Review of the Program

Gun class is a nationwide firearms training provider, with classes available across every city in Minnesota. They have trained a lot of students and have been doing it for many years across the country. So they know what they’re doing. 

All their instructors are well qualified and ideally trained to deliver classes in a hospitable and relatable manner. Since they also offer an online session for the initial part, you can learn from the comfort of your home. 

Their online course is a very engaging and meticulously built set of videos and instructions, which helps you infer the concepts of weapons handling and state laws correctly. 

The initial session also covers the use of gear and gadgets suitable for self-defense, along with psychological reactions and knowledge about the legal aftermath. Thus keeping you prepared in every manner possible. 

The range session can be scheduled upon request, and you’ll receive the best and most prompt firearms training in the industry. The course fee is about 100 dollars, with rentals extra. But the quality of instruction justifies the price. 

No matter where you live in MN, you’ll find a gun class near you. 

4. Chandler's Conceal and Carry

Contact Info

  • Address: 1807 Market Blvd UNIT 309, Hastings, MN 55033
  • Phone: 612-787-2264
  • Length of class: 6 hours

Our Review of the Program

Chandler’s offers both online and offline courses in Hastings. All of their instructors are BCA certified and their teaching methodology is great. The institute provides both online and offline courses. The offline courses are available at different locations across Hastings. 

Their classes are conducted at very frequent intervals, so you have a lot of spots to choose from. Sometimes multiple courses are conducted in a single day at different locations. 

The course has been designed for shooters of all skill levels and experience. The classroom session is about 4.5 hours. Online sessions have no such boundations since the material is already there.

The course fee includes everything from handgun and ammo to notepad and delicious refreshments. You are free to bring your handgun to the range for qualification. Since sessions are conducted at different locations, you can be in an indoor or outdoor field. So come dressed for that. 

The price of the course is very reasonable, given the inclusions. The course is valid to apply for MN, FL, and WI permits as well. Plus, you get a Florida application packet upon completion of the course. 

The institute also offers life-long physical support and free access to its library of videos and books. 

5. MN Pistol Class

Contact Info

  • Address: 225 Aurora Ln, Circle Pines, MN 55014,
  • Phone: 763-205-2416
  • Length of class: 4 hours

Our Review of the Program

The MN pistol class concealed carry course is a very comprehensive curriculum, designed for newbie and refresher courses. The class is located at Circle Pines,  the classroom is quite a cozy and safe place to be. 

The course covers all the requirements of a concealed carry course as mandated by the state. Plus, some extra tips and tricks. Emphasis is placed on conflict avoidance and legal aspects of concealed carry. The range session is conducted at an indoor range at a 10-minute drive from the classroom. So be prepared for some driving. 

The price of the course seems a tad extra since you have to pay an additional $15 for gun and ammo rentals. However, the Florida permit option included in it may seem to justify the price. 

The academy has been training people for quite some time now. That also includes law enforcement officers. Both their instructors are certified and have extensive experience in the firearms trade. 

Complimentary snacks and beverages are provided through the class. The training environment is quite comfortable as the class size is kept optimal. The institute is also working on an online course and will make it available in the future.

6. Paragon Permit to Carry

Contact Info

  • Address: 164 Northview Dr, Sartell, MN 56377
  • Phone: 320-402-4015
  • Length of class: 4 hours

Our Review of the Program

Paragon permit to carry is a premier institute serving the St. Cloud area. With another training at Princeton. The size of this 4-hour class is limited to 20 students (10 now due to COVID). The class covers everything from the state-mandated curriculum with some good knowledge of self-defense and marksmanship tips. 

The price of the class seems very reasonable as they provide all the required material. The instructors at Paragon Permit to Carry have more than 35 years of experience and are certified by the BCA and MCPPA.

Classes are conducted about twice each month and require pre-registration and advance through their website. The institute also has a redeem program where you can invite your friends to lessen or even negate your class fees. A great option if you have a group. 

There are no hidden fees, and the chief instructor and staff at the institute are amicable. Classes are conducted in a very light environment with no pressure on the learners whatsoever. 

The course also offers an optional FL packet that can be availed at an extra $5 and increases the validity of your permit to 8 more states. 

7. Red Bull Firearms Training

Contact Info

  • Address: 12584 Carow Cir, Frazee, MN 56544
  • Phone: 218-234-7145
  • Length of class: 4.5 hours

Our Review of the Program

Red Bull Firearms Training has some of the most experienced and firearm savvy instructors in the state. The instructors are incredibly passionate about what they do and take good care of the participants. No matter what their skill level is. 

This is mobile training service and available at different locations. They even offer private lessons at the destination of your choice. The class presents up-to-date and relevant information in an easy-to-understand format. 

All your questions will be answered thoroughly, and you’ll receive proper attention during the class. The duration of the entire course varies between 3 to 4.5 hours and covers all the state-mandated topics along with tips on handgun selection. 

They’ll guide you through the entire permit application process and will help you prepare your paperwork as well. The class ends with a 25 round live firing session. You can bring your gun and ammo. Or rent theirs for an extra $20. 

The institute has been conducting training sessions for 16 years now, with thousands of students trained. The approach of their instructors is very realistic and very polite since they come from an army background. 

Minnesota Conceal Carry Classes Comparison

Let’s take a side-by-side view of the best concealed carry classes available in Minnesota. 

  • In-depth training from certified instructors
  • Hosts a variety of specialty and advanced classes
  • All inclusive classes held at just one location
View Latest Price →
  • Online course to let you learn at your own pace
  • Range fee is included with the purchase
  • Low cost gun and ammo rental, if required
View Latest Price →
  • Best in industry training and study material
  • Course covers all aspects of CCW and aftermath
  • Live permit and hybrid permit classes available
View Latest Price →
  • BCA and NRA certified and registered instructors
  • A ton of addons offer amazing value for money
  • Life-long support and private classes upon request
View Latest Price →
  • Basic training plus LEOSA certification
  • Certified and highly experienced instructors
  • More emphasis is paid on the basics of handling
View Latest Price →
  • Serves central MN with classes in St. Cloud
  • Includes marksmanship and self defense shooting
  • NRA certified instructors with 35+ years experience
View Latest Price →
  • Classes tailored for age, skills and interests
  • 7 day availability at the store or your location
  • Affordable pricing and one-on-one courses available
View Latest Price →


Minnesota is a ‘shall issue’ state which requires permits for both open and concealed carry. It is a ‘duty to retreat’ state; however, it follows ‘Castle Doctrine’ to some extent. Concealed carry training, including qualifying range time, is required to obtain a permit. 

People Also Ask

Here's some of the common questions around Minnesota's Concealed Carry Laws:

What States Honor Minnesota Conceal and Carry Permits?

A total of 30 states honor MN PCP. 14 of them are permitless states. The others are AL, IO, IN, LA, MT, NE, NV, NC, ND, OH, TN, UT, VA, WI & Puerto Rico. Michigan and South Carolina have restricted reciprocity with the state. 

Is Minnesota an Open Carry State?

No. Infact, Minnesota requires specific permits for both open and concealed carry. Non-residents should have a permit issued from their state. A permit to carry constitutes a permit to purchase. However, the law doesn’t define whether the gun should be open or concealed. 

How Much is a CCW Class?

A CCW class in Minnesota will cost anywhere between $70-$100. Private one-on-one lessons can cost even more. Some classes offer inclusive prices for guns and ammo, whereas others provide rentals.


' ); } ?>